Melanin-concentrating hormone (MCH) is an endogenous hypothalamic neuropeptide hormone that is an agonist at MCH receptors. It binds to MCH1 and MCH2 receptors (IC50s = 0.17 and 2.9 nM, respectively, for the human receptors) and stimulates calcium accumulation with EC50 values of 28 and 50 nM, respectively, in an aequorin bioluminescence functional assay. MCH also binds to the rat MCH1 receptor (Ki = 0.16 nM in CHO cells), stimulates calcium accumulation (EC50 = 1.79 nM), and inhibits intracellular cAMP accumulation induced by forskolin . It binds to mouse MCH receptors on melanoma B16 cells (Ki = 33 nM) and dose-dependently activates the m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K) signaling pathway. MCH (5 nmol/kg, i.c.v.) increases cumulative food intake in rats.
